The Many Benefits Of A Waste Burner

As the world continues to grapple with the ever-increasing problem of waste management, alternative methods of disposal are being explored. One such method that is gaining popularity is the use of waste burners. A waste burner, also known as an incinerator, is a device that is designed to burn solid waste at high temperatures, converting it into ash, flue gas, and heat. This article will discuss the many benefits of using a waste burner as a means of waste disposal.

One of the primary benefits of using a waste burner is that it helps to reduce the volume of waste that ends up in landfills. Landfills are quickly filling up around the world, and finding alternative ways to dispose of waste is becoming increasingly important. By burning waste, a waste burner can significantly reduce the amount of space needed for landfill disposal, helping to alleviate the strain on existing landfills.

In addition to reducing the volume of waste in landfills, waste burners also help to reduce the environmental impact of waste disposal. When waste is burned at high temperatures, harmful pollutants and greenhouse gases are released into the atmosphere. However, waste burners are designed to capture and treat these emissions, reducing their impact on the environment. Modern waste burners are equipped with advanced pollution control technology, such as scrubbers and filters, to ensure that emissions are kept to a minimum.

Another benefit of using a waste burner is that it can generate valuable energy in the form of heat. The heat produced by burning waste can be used to generate electricity or heat buildings, reducing the need for fossil fuels and lowering energy costs. In many countries, waste-to-energy plants are being built to take advantage of the energy potential of waste burners. These plants not only provide a sustainable source of energy but also help to reduce greenhouse gas emissions by displacing the need for coal-fired power plants.

Furthermore, waste burners can help to mitigate the spread of disease and pests that are associated with traditional waste disposal methods. When waste is left to decompose in landfills, it can attract pests such as rats and flies, as well as create conditions that are conducive to the spread of diseases. By burning waste at high temperatures, a waste burner can destroy harmful pathogens and reduce the risk of disease transmission. This is especially important in countries with poor waste management practices, where the health risks associated with open dumping are significant.
